RFID Deployment and Implementation
Radio Frequency Identification technology enables contactless automatic identification of tagged items, supporting applications from inventory tracking to access control. RFID systems offer advantages over traditional barcodes including simultaneous multi-item reading, no line-of-sight requirement, and rewritable data storage on tags.

RFID Site Analysis and Installation
Site surveys assess radio frequency propagation characteristics, identify interference sources, and determine optimal reader placement for maximum read reliability. Environmental factors including metal surfaces, liquids, and electromagnetic interference significantly impact RFID performance. Professional installation by certified technicians ensures systems operate according to specifications and deliver expected performance levels.

What is the difference between barcode and RFID technology?
Barcodes require line-of-sight scanning of individual items, while RFID reads multiple tagged items simultaneously without direct visibility. RFID offers faster processing but higher per-unit costs than barcodes.
